23144304002 has 4 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 34716456006. Its totient is φ = 11572152000.
The previous prime is 23144303989. The next prime is 23144304013. The reversal of 23144304002 is 20040344132.
It is a semiprime because it is the product of two primes.
It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 19190283841 + 3954020161 = 138529^2 + 62881^2 .
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(13)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 5786075999 + ... + 5786076002.
Almost surely, 223144304002 is an apocalyptic number.
23144304002 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(11572152004).
23144304002 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
23144304002 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 11572152003.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 2304, while the sum is 23.
Adding to 23144304002 its reverse (20040344132), we get a palindrome (43184648134).
